Hoe Facebook alle energie van de iPhone-batterij verbruikt

Hoe Facebook alle energie van de iPhone-batterij verbruiktFacebook is een van de applicaties die veel batterijvermogen verbruikt zelfs als je het niet gebruikt, en gisteren werd er een hallucinante verklaring gegeven voor hoe de applicatie een extreem grote hoeveelheid batterij verbruikt, terwijl dat theoretisch niet zou moeten gebeuren.

Desi Facebook applicatie wordt gesloten door gebruikers en op de achtergrond blijft staan, waar het geen verkeer zou moeten genereren, vooral wanneer het Background App Refresh-systeem is uitgeschakeld, is de realiteit totaal anders dan u zich voorstelt.

Meer precies, zo lijkt het de Facebook-applicatie maakt misbruik van bepaalde API's voor VOIP op de achtergrond en audio op de achtergrondDoor dit soort technieken blijft de applicatie functioneren, zelfs als deze volledig gesloten zou moeten zijn, zonder dat er activiteit op de achtergrond ontstaat.

Alles lijkt verband te houden met de videoclips die Facebook in de nieuwsfeed toont, waarbij het Facebook-bedrijf de API's voor achtergrondaudio misbruikt om de applicatie actief te houden, zelfs als deze op de achtergrond gesloten is, terwijl dergelijke praktijken theoretisch door Apple verboden zijn.

Hoe doet Facebook alles? Goed de Facebook-applicatie speelt automatisch videoclips af met het volume op het minimum wanneer deze op de achtergrond gesloten is, worden de videoclips afgespeeld wanneer gebruikers op internet surfen via Wi-Fi-verbindingen, maar ook wanneer ze een mobiele verbinding gebruiken.

Het mooie is dat Facebook de videoclips alleen automatisch op het hoofdscherm van de applicatie kan afspelen als we deze gebruiken, dus in theorie hebben we het over verminderde activiteit op de achtergrond, totdat we de applicatie opnieuw openen en er automatisch een videoclip wordt gestart opnieuw.

Ik vermoed dat Facebook audiosessies op iOS kaapt door stille audio op de achtergrond te houden wanneer een video in de app wordt afgespeeld. En omdat video's op Facebook standaard automatisch worden afgespeeld op zowel Wi-Fi als mobiel en weinig mensen ooit de moeite nemen om deze uit te schakelen, betekent dit dat de kans groot is dat de Facebook-app altijd een manier zal vinden om een ​​video af te spelen, de audio te behouden op de achtergrond en verbruiken energie om achtergrondtaken uit te voeren.

Het ergste is dat inclusief extra mobiel dataverbruik zonder Facebook om hem te betalen en zo overtrof Facebook YouTube in het aantal views voor videoclips, stelen en valsspelen om te krijgen wat het nodig heeft.

Wat Facebook doet is in strijd met alle Apple-regels, maar helaas houden die uit Cupertino dergelijke praktijken niet tegen en zitten we zonder batterij in onze terminals. De oplossing voor dit probleem is niet het verwijderen van de Facebook-applicatie, maar het uitschakelen van het automatisch afspelen van videoclips.

Hier heb ik het je verteld hoe u het automatisch afspelen van videoclips in de Facebook-applicatie kunt stoppen en theoretisch zou je de autonomie van je batterij moeten verbeteren, mijn aanbeveling is om de Facebook-applicatie op de achtergrond volledig te sluiten als je deze niet gebruikt.